Bad Press

2023 documentary film by Rebecca Landsberry-Baker and Joe Peeler


Bad Press is a 2023 documentary film directed by Rebecca Landsberry-Baker and Joe Peeler.

Premise

The film centers Angel Ellis with her fellow free press Mvskoke Media reporters and their fight for government transparency and access to information after the censorship of the free press in Muscogee Nation.[1][2]

Release

Bad Press had its world premiere at the 2023 Sundance Film Festival on January 22, where it won the Special Jury Award for Freedom of Expression.[3][4] The film was also screened at the 2023 True/False Film Festival.[5] It was released on October 27, 2023.

Critical reception

On the review aggregator website Rotten Tomatoes, 100% of 27 critics' reviews are positive, with an average rating of 7.5/10.[6]
